Help With My HP Laptop

Tryiing to load XP on to my HP Pavilion zt1130 and the power keep shuting down doing install is it my power supply going bad.

Make sure you are using the AC adapter and not on battery power. Then go into the desktop settings by right clicking on a bare area of the desktop and select properties. Under the screensaver tab you should see a button for power or it may say advanced. Click on that button and you will see the settings for the laptop. Change the settings in the window that opened where it says "Turn off Monitor" to never, "Turn off Harddrive" to never and "System Standby" to never. Click on Apply and then OK and then try installing the software.

After you are done installing the software you can go back in to the desktop settings and change them back.
